Panther Wildlife Management Area Panther Wildlife Management Area is a 7,800 acre heavily wooded, hardwood forest. The park offers hiking trails, scenic overlooks, trout fishing, picnicking, swimming pool, hunting, cabins, large meeting lodge with commercial kitchen, fireplaces, six campground sites, streams and a large variety of wildlife. Terror of the Tug is an outdoor drama based on the events in the life of Police Chief Sid Hatfield and the Coalfield Wars. The events in the play took place as depicted in the 1987 movie, "Matewan." The play was written by Jean Battlo, a McDowell County author. The play is performed in July of each year at the McArts Amphitheater in Welch, West Virginia. McDowell County, West Virginia has some of the most spectacular ATV trail systems in the state of West Virginia. ATVers love the rugged mountain terrain, the creeks, the unexpected obstacles, the mountain vistas, and the thrills of riding the mountains tops of McDowell County, West Virginia.
ATVers can enjoy the outdoor experience of a lifetime at one of many lodges and hideaways with connection to the Hatfield McCoy Trail System in McDowell County.

Hatfield McCoy Trails
The Hatfield McCoy Trail systems include Indian Ridge, Buffalo Mountain, Devi Anse, Pocahontas, Rock House, Bearwallow, and Pinnacle
